Roof Fan Replacement in Prescott Valley, AZ
Roof fan replacement services involve removing an existing roof-mounted exhaust or attic fan and installing a new, functioning unit to improve ventilation and airflow within a property. These projects typically cover residential homes that require upgraded or malfunctioning fans to ensure proper attic ventilation, reduce heat buildup, and prevent moisture issues. Property owners often seek this service when their current roof fan is noisy, not operating correctly, or no longer effectively managing indoor air quality and temperature regulation.
Before requesting roof fan replacement, property owners should understand the type of fan compatible with their roof structure and the specific ventilation needs of their home. It is helpful to know whether the existing fan needs a simple replacement or if additional adjustments to the roof or electrical connections are necessary. Clarifying the scope of work and any potential modifications can ensure a smooth replacement process and optimal performance of the new fan.

Roof Fan Replacement Questions
What is a roof fan replacement? It involves removing an old or damaged roof fan and installing a new unit to improve attic ventilation and airflow.
When should a roof fan be replaced? Replacement is recommended if the fan is no longer functioning properly, making excessive noise, or showing signs of damage or wear.
What types of roof fans are available for replacement? There are various options including powered attic vents, ridge vents, and solar-powered fans, suitable for different roofing systems and needs.
How does a roof fan replacement benefit a property? It helps regulate attic temperature, prevent moisture buildup, and can contribute to the overall health of the roof structure.
